This pub used to have a dedicated gluten free menu, however now they only label ‘low gluten’ options on the menu, and don’t seem to commit to avoiding contamination, although claim every effort will be made to avoid contamination. The chips aren’t gluten free either, as they are fried in a contaminated fryer. It’s a shame to see this establishment has seemingly walked back on some of it’s gluten free accomodations/accountability, although there are still options if you are gluten free (albeit not without risk of some contamination)
